Sounds from “The Chosen Four” and the Wiley college A Cappella Choir from Marshall, Texas filled the C. L. Hoover Opera House Sunday evening.
It was part of the weekend’s celebration of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r.


The theme for the annual celebration is “Reclaim the Dream….Move Forward.
Monday morning at 10 o’clock there will be a Commemoration ceremony at the Opera House featuring keynote speaker Dr. Jose Soto. That will be followed by a Walk through the downtown going from the Opera House north on Jefferson, east on 8th Street, south on Washington, and back west to the Opera House.
This is the 29th year for the celebration in Junction City, which was first established in 1985 by Ruby Stevens. During the 26 years she oversaw the observance one of the traditions was a march around the block to symbolize the Civil Rights marches of the 1960’s.
